The nation's #2 heavyweight remained undefeated, propelling his Wolverines to a conference win over Rutgers at Madison Square Garden on Saturday.

Mason Parris celebrates after securing a conference dual win over Rutgers at Madison Square Garden in New York City. Photo by Michigan Wrestling (@umichwrestling).
(Lawrenceburg, Ind.) – Under the bright lights of the world’s most famous arena, Mason Parris continued his “super” sophomore season.
Parris came into Saturday’s Big Ten Super Saturday Event at Madison Square Garden in New York City as the #2 heavyweight in the nation.
The Lawrenceburg native used a first-period pin to put the exclamation point on the #25 Wolverines 21-16 win over #23 Rutgers.
Parris improved to 22-0 on the season with 14 bonus wins, including eight falls.
The next big challenge for Parris and the Wolverines comes on February 8 when they host #1 Iowa.
